Job summary

Graham is seeking a Quality Inspector (Level 2) for the Fort McMurray Horizon Turn Around project. Reporting to the Quality Control Manager, you will provide technical support, conduct required inspections, and ensure compliance with ITPs and project quality plans.

The role requires extensive construction quality experience, code compliance, and the ability to work independently on site, with Fly-in/Fly-out travel as needed. Graham values safety, collaboration, and client-focused outcomes.

Qualifications

  • Post-secondary education or trade certification or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um 10 years of experience in a related field.
  • Certification as required by Code of Construction or Client specifications.
  • CWB Level 2 or 3.
  • National Board of Boiler and Pressure Vessel Inspectors Certification considered an asset.
  • Solid presentation skills and verbal/written communication skills.
  • Proficiency with MS Office Suite.

Responsibilities

  • Ensure trades are certified to perform the scope of work assigned.
  • Ensure the ITPs are implemented and updated.
  • Conduct site inspections and develop ITPs for each project.
  • Review quality documents submitted by subcontractors.
  • Request testing by independent testing agencies.
  • Manage and track the Deficiency Management Process.
  • Issue or review all project Surveillance Reports and NCRs.
  • Conduct quality orientation of new certified trades on site.
  • Develop and ensure the Project Specific Quality Plan (PSQP).
  • Develop and ensure the ITP meets applicable QCM requirements.
  • Identify quality inspection forms for the project scope of work.
  • Assist with Field Instruction Work Packages and Test Packages.
  • Review subcontractors’ ITPs for compliance with codes.
  • Build relationships with clients, design teams, subcontractors, and suppliers.
